Our Story

Waste is not waste until you waste it.

Our mobile systems bring biochar technology to your site, eliminating hauling and unlocking sustainable waste solutions anywhere.


In 2019, founder Kevin Bernard set out to solve a growing problem: mountains of cannabis biomass heading for the dumpster every day. His search for a sustainable solution led him to biochar—and the realization that waste management needed to be cleaner, smarter, and mobile.


The first experiments were rough: a makeshift kiln welded together from an oil tank and two used barrels. But failure sparked innovation. Kevin built a mobile four-barrel prototype, proving that biochar technology didn’t have to be tied to a single site—it could move to where the waste is.

After two years of testing, redesigning, and refining, that concept evolved into the Maine Kiln, a rugged second-generation system engineered for efficiency and reliability. Alongside key partners like Growthcraft and the Just Co-op who mentored scaling efforts, we fine-tuned performance and burn quality, pushing mobile biochar technology forward.


In 2025, we rebranded as Mobile Biochar Systems, Inc. to say exactly what we do: design and build mobile kilns that bring biochar production to your site. No hauling waste. No waiting. No wasted energy.


Today, our systems are in the field, delivering real results—and scaling fast. Because the future of waste management isn’t stationary. It’s mobile.
